Summary
Pulmonary lymphangioleiomyomatosis (PLAM) is a rare lung disease. High-resolution CT (HRCT) is crucial for diagnosing PLAM, aiding in understanding its pathology and hormonal factors.

Background:
- Pulmonary lymphangioleiomyomatosis (PLAM) is a rare, neoplastic proliferation of smooth muscle cells in the lungs.
- Pathogenesis is linked to hormonal influences, particularly estrogen.
- Diagnostic challenges exist due to its rarity and varied presentation.
Observation:
- Two cases of histologically confirmed PLAM were analyzed.
- A comprehensive review of current imaging modalities was performed.
- Anatomical correlation with the secondary pulmonary lobule was established.
Findings:
- High-resolution computed tomography (HRCT) demonstrated characteristic findings of PLAM.
- Imaging findings correlated with pathological and pathogenetic aspects.
- HRCT proved decisive in evaluating the extent and nature of the disease.
Implications:
- HRCT is the key imaging modality for diagnosing and evaluating pulmonary lymphangioleiomyomatosis.
- Understanding the role of hormones in PLAM pathogenesis is essential for management.
- This study highlights the importance of advanced imaging in rare pulmonary diseases.
